TAIWAN: Voters reject same-sex marriage

Voters in Taiwan have rejected same-sex marriages in referendums Saturday.

They backed the definition of marriage as the union of a man and woman.

Last year a high court ruled in favour of same-sex unions, ordering legislation. The government said it will press on with new laws but may now be weaker.

Meanwhile, President Tsai Ing-wen quit as leader of Taiwan’s governing party after defeats in local elections.
